Simple Roasted Cabbage Recipe

A simple and flavorful roasted cabbage recipe featuring tender wedges of cabbage brushed with a honey-garlic butter glaze and finished with Parmesan cheese and fresh herbs. Perfect as a healthy side dish with a rich, caramelized taste.

Ingredients

Main Ingredients

  • 1 small head green cabbage (or savoy cabbage)
  • 2 tablespoons extra-virgin olive oil
  • 2 tablespoons unsalted butter (or additional olive oil)
  • 1 tablespoon honey
  • 3 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 teaspoon kosher salt
  • 1/4 teaspoon ground black pepper
  • 3 tablespoons freshly grated Parmesan cheese (optional)
  • Chopped fresh parsley or chives (optional)

Instructions

  1. Prepare the Oven and Cabbage: Preheat your oven to 425°F and place a rack in the center. Cut the cabbage into eight wedges by halving it lengthwise twice and then slicing each quarter in half. Line a large rimmed baking sheet with parchment paper for easy cleanup and arrange the cabbage wedges in a single layer.
  2. Oil the Cabbage: Brush the cabbage wedges with extra-virgin olive oil, making sure to coat all sides. Then flip the wedges over and repeat the oiling on the other side.
  3. Make the Honey-Garlic Butter Mixture: Melt the unsalted butter in a small bowl, then whisk in honey, minced garlic, kosher salt, and ground black pepper until combined.
  4. Season the Cabbage: Brush the honey-garlic butter mixture liberally over the top of each cabbage wedge, ensuring good coverage.
  5. Roast the Cabbage: Place the cabbage in the preheated oven and roast for 15 minutes. Using a spatula, carefully flip each wedge over. Sprinkle the freshly grated Parmesan cheese on top of the wedges.
  6. Continue Roasting: Roast for an additional 15 to 20 minutes until the cabbage is tender and the edges are dark brown and caramelized. Some edge pieces might be almost charred; these are considered the tastiest parts.
  7. Garnish and Serve: Remove from the oven, sprinkle chopped fresh parsley or chives on top, let cool for a few minutes, then serve and enjoy.

Notes

  • Use savoy cabbage for a milder flavor and more tender texture if desired.
  • Parmesan cheese is optional but adds a delicious umami flavor.
  • Be careful not to burn the garlic when mixing into the butter; just melt gently.
  • The dark caramelized edges add a delightful crispy texture and rich flavor.
  • This recipe pairs well with roasted meats or can be served as a vegetarian main or side.
